I bought some round bales of hay at an auction about a month ago. They looked like they were baled dry and line wrapped, then cut apart and hauled to the auction. 4 x 5 bales averaging 1000 lbs each.
With the warm weather the past couple of weeks I noticed the outside few inches of some bales are starting to turn to silage. Is this normal? Will the moisture within the wrapped bales migrate to the outside?
Second question: Is there anything I can do about it? I bought enough to last into the spring when it starts to warm up again. Would it help to take the plastic off or will that make it worse?
